Colorescience Sunforgettable Total Protection Face Shield Flex is a popular tinted sunscreen that offers broad-spectrum SPF 50, blue light protection, and a natural finish.
However, its high price makes it less accessible for many. Here are the best dupes that provide similar protection and coverage.
1. Australian Gold Botanical Tinted Face Sunscreen SPF 50
Key Features:
- Mineral-based sunscreen with SPF 50
- Matte, tinted finish
- Water-resistant for up to 80 minutes
Pros:
- Affordable and effective
- Oil-free and lightweight
Cons:
- Slightly thicker texture
- Limited shade range

Which One is the Best?
For a budget-friendly alternative with high SPF, Australian Gold Botanical Tinted Sunscreen SPF 50 is a great choice. If you want a lightweight, hydrating formula, EltaMD UV Elements SPF 44 works well. The best overall dupe is La Roche-Posay Anthelios Tinted Mineral Sunscreen SPF 50 because it provides similar sun protection, a natural finish, and a lightweight feel.
